Overview
Delve into the darker recesses of Dublin’s haunted history on this evening gravedigger ghost tour. With your (slightly spooky) local guide, learn about the devastating human effect of the medieval plague, visit eerie local sites such as Bully's Acre and Kilmainham Jail, and hear how opportunist gravediggers made a killing (so to speak) on body snatching. Cap it off with a ‘ghoulish brew’ at Gravediggers Pub.

As evening sets in, meet your tour guide for a journey into the gruesome side of Dublin. Travel by bus to each sinister location, where you have a chance to stroll and hear chilling tales of hauntings and misdeeds.
See Dublin Castle and Christ Church as you head to the first stop—St. Audoen’s Church, one of the city’s most haunted locations. Learn about the site’s grisly past including its bordering district known as ‘Hell,’ 'The Black Dog' jail with its mysterious phantom pig and the burning of Darkey Kelly, an accused witch and serial killer whose infamous ghost still wanders the area.
Your next stop is Kilmainham Jail (Kilmainham Gaol), a menacing stone building that has seen scores of death from battle and execution since its construction in the 1790s. Hear tales about Kilmainham’s resident ghosts before heading to Bully’s Acres, a millennia-old graveyard that was once a ripe picking zone for local grave robbers. Hear tales of body snatching that stretch back to the cemetery's opening.
Afterward, you may feel like a drink. Accompany your guide to the Gravediggers Pub, passing by Croppies Acre and St. Michan’s Church along the way. At the pub, partake in a complimentary ‘ghoulish brew’ with your group.
Your return trip passes by Black Church, also known as St. Mary’s Chapel of Ease, and the ruins of the original Augustinian Priory Chapter House. Your guide provides cringe-worthy tales of the plague house that once stood on the grounds. Return to your original departure point once night has completely descended on the city.
Added bonus! Your tour ticket includes a free 'Haunted Dublin Historical Walking Tour' pass. Any time within one month of your gravedigger tour, use your ticket to experience even more of Dublin’s dark underbelly—witches, gravediggers and creepy stalkers, oh my!
